About this tag
The financial performance tag on WindowsForum.com covers Microsoft's earnings reports, revenue growth, and market capitalization milestones, with a strong focus on the company's fiscal 2025 results. Discussions highlight record-breaking quarterly revenues, net income increases, and the role of cloud computing (Azure) and artificial intelligence in driving financial success. Topics include segment breakdowns, operating margins, stock market reactions, and comparisons with competitors. The tag also touches on the paradox of strong financial performance alongside job cuts, reflecting broader industry trends. Content is aimed at investors, analysts, and technology enthusiasts interested in Microsoft's financial health and strategic direction.
